What is Pilates?

Pilates is a form of exercise and body conditioning that was initially developed to help dancers recover from injuries. Today, people from all backgrounds practice Pilates to enjoy its health benefits. The practice emphasizes controlled movements, precise breathing, and muscle engagement, helping to improve muscle tone, stability, and overall strength.

Who created Pilates?

Joseph Pilates, a German-born physical education enthusiast, created Pilates while he was imprisoned off the coast of England during World War I. Along with other "physical culturists," he led daily exercise routines for inmates. After immigrating to the U.S. in the 1920s, Pilates refined his methods with the help of his partner, Clara Zeuner. His New York City studio soon became a popular spot for dancers seeking ways to recover from injuries.

What are the benefits of Pilates?

  • Pain relief, particularly for lower back pain
  • Core strength and overall muscle strengthening
  • Improved posture and balance
  • Increased flexibility and joint mobility
  • Enhanced coordination and body awareness Stress relief and better mental well-being
  • Stress relief and better mental well-being
  • Correcting imbalances in the body that may cause pain or restrict movement
  • Low-impact nature, making it suitable for beginners or individuals with conditions like arthritis

TRX Pilates

TRX Pilates combines the core-strengthening and body-aligning principles of Pilates with the dynamic resistance of TRX suspension training. This fusion workout enhances strength, balance, flexibility, and endurance by using your own body weight and gravity for resistance.
